Output 4d351955d9a30129303ad9830aeef687b56c2333ed7afabea9cacc66ed1c8874:51

value
68909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9aec1bf850e6721e4b418ea16c6b835dc9d70d2 OP_EQUAL
address
3HADUHDa7XHCVQ4874qbaiz26E4ZMHNrkc
transaction
4d351955d9a30129303ad9830aeef687b56c2333ed7afabea9cacc66ed1c8874
spent
true